FEATURES OF THE RDP 980 DIGITAL TO ANALOG CONVERTER
Careful listening tests have shown that low jitter enhances the sound quality and the enjoyment of the music played through a digital system. We have incorporated recent design and manufacturing techniques to ensure the lowest possible distortion and jitter in this D to A Converter. We have utilized a 1 bit 64 x oversampling Delta Sigma ( ) digital to analog conversion chip including an 8 x oversampling digital filter. We have chosen this combination for its excellent sonic and measured performance. We include a 5th order switched capacitor filter, to minimize didital jitter, and then a 2nd order filter after the 8 x oversampling digital filter to eliminate spurious noise. The output stage is implemented with a low impedance buffer amplifier that includes a 2nd order Butterworth filter, to further reduce spurious high frequency noise. RDP 980 will provide accurate and musical reproduction of the digital information on your CDs or other digital source information.
By separating the DAC from the source component it is possible to optimize the design of both. The result is maximum performance and sound quality. Because the DAC and the source component have separate power supplies, there is no interaction between a mechanical assembly's power requirements and the audio circuits need for a clean, stable and ripple free power supply.
The multiple power regulation stages in the power supply of RDP 980 ensure each critical stage has noise free, stable power for operation. The printed circuit board layout (PCB), the PCB material, the star earth ground patterns and the exact part choices made during design and fine tuning (in the UK) have all been made for one reason only, to provide you with the finest possible Digital to Analog Converter at a reasonable price.
INSTALLATION OF THE RDP 980
Please place the unit on a DRY, level surface away from direct sunlight. Avoid placing objects on top of the RDP 980. Do not allow water to fall into the RDP 980 as this could damage the circuitry or drive components. Avoid installing the DAC in a location where excessive heat, humidity, vibration or moisture will be a problem.
We recommend installing the RDP 980 in furniture designed to house audio components. This will allow the RDP 980 to be on its own shelf, not stacked on another component or with something stacked on it. This will minimize potential interference with other components in your system, such as your tuner or amplifier. Component furniture has the added benefit of reducing
or suppressing vibration and all audio components will provide improved sound when free from vibration.
Component furniture will improve the looks of many system installations and provide adequate ventilation for amplifiers and isolation for other components. It is also easier to dress the wires to reduce interference between sensitive audio cables, speaker cables and power cords for components. CONTROLS ON THE RDP 980 DIGITAL TO ANALOG CONVERTER
The POWER button will turn the RDP 980 ON and OFF. Push it in and the RDP 980 will turn ON. The POWER INDICATOR LIGHT will illuminate at the same time. If you push the Power button again the power will go OFF and the Power Indicator Light will extinguish.
The Front Panel includes the REMOTE SENSOR for receiving the Infra Red signals from the REMOTE CONTROL handset. Please be certain not to block this as the remote control will not function if this is covered or blocked.
The RDP 980 will AUTOMATICALLY select the correct sampling frequency for the incoming digital signal. The RDP 980 will sample and convert 32 kHz, 44.1 kHz or 48 kHz signals from your digital source components. The frequency being sampled will be indicated by an illuminated indicator light. The OUTPUT signals from the RDP 980 are OPTICAL or COAXIAL. If you wish, both may be operated at the same time. This could be useful if you are recording from the Optical output and listening to the Coaxial output, as an example. The small lights over the labels will indicate which output is active when they are ON.
We have included a digital PHASE invert switch on the RDP 980. Many audiophiles have noticed the subtle, but readily apparent, difference between signals that are in correct absolute phase and signals that are in inverted phase. When an instrument is struck or plucked to create a note, it creates a positive energy pulse. Many recording studios do not have correct absolute phase in their recording circuits and the absolute phase of the signals recorded onto the master tape may be in correct absolute phase or inverted phase. With the Phase invert switch it is possible to compare the effect of reversing the absolute phase of the signal. The correct phase setting will exhibit more of a sense of "rightness" or "attack" to the transient signals from bells, triangles, drums, etc.. (This is not the same as incorrect phase when wiring speakers.) With RDP 980 it will be easy to experiment with this aspect of sound reproduction.
We have included a MUTE button for silencing the output of the RDP 980. When the output is muted a small light above the button will be illuminated.
The RDP 980 has a button to select a COAXIAL or OPTICAL INPUT from digital source components. An illuminated indicator light will show whether a Coax(ial) or an Opti(cal) input has been chosen.
The MONITOR (record monitor) button is for use with any digital recorder. It will be especially useful if you have a DAT deck that can read and write digital data at the same time. If you have such a deck (usually only professional machines have this feature) you will be able to compare the source and the recording by using the tape monitor button. When the tape monitor switch is ON a small indicator light will be illuminated above the button. The INPUT chosen before the MONITOR button was pushed will be the only one you can choose until you defeat the tape monitor button. This was done to avoid the possibility that someone would accidentally change the input while making a recording.
We have provided four INPUT SELECTOR buttons (1 to 4) on the RDP 980. These will accept the digital output of a CD player, Laser disc player, Digital Audio Tape recorder (DAT), Mini Disc (MD), Digital Compact Cassette (DCC), satellite broadcast tuner (BS or NICAM) or the digital output from a VCR or 8 mm video tape deck. These inputs will accept 75 ohm coaxial or TOSLINK optical inputs. You may select between optical and coaxial inputs with the INPUT COAX or OPTI buttons on the front panel.
The REMOTE CONTROL for the RDP 980 will operate the INPUT SELECTOR, COAXIAL or OPTICAL INPUTS and OUTPUTS, PHASE, MUTE and the REC/MON switches. The buttons on the remote control are color coded for ease of use. The INPUT SWITCHING, OPTICAL or COAXIAL SWITCHING for the INPUTS and OUTPUTS are grey, the button for PHASE invert is orange and the MUTE button is black.

CONNECTING THE RDP 980 IN YOUR SYSTEM
The AUDIO OUTPUTS of the RDP 980 are designed for RCA patch cables. Please note the LEFT and RIGHT channel output connections and connect them to the corresponding input channels of your preamplifier or integrated amplifier.
The INPUTS are numbered from 1 to 4 and have COAXIAL and OPTICAL connectors for each. Connect the digital output of the source component to the desired input of the RDP 980. The RECORD/MONITOR connections are clearly labeled and should be connected to the input and output of your digital recorder. IN receives a signal from your digital recorder and OUT sends a signal to your digital recorder. We suggest that the best sound will be obtained from the coaxial 75 ohm inputs and outputs with high quality 75 ohm characteristic impedance patch cables. SPECIFICATIONS : RDP 980 DIGITAL TO ANALOG CONVERTER
| Frequency Response | 5-20,000 Hz, ± 0.5 dB |
| Signal to Noise Ratio | 110 dB, IHFA |
| Total Harmonic Distortion | 0.0025 % (1 kHz) @ 44.1 kHz |
| Intermodulation Distortion | 0.006 % (400 Hz/ 7 kHz, 4:1 @ 0 dB) |
| Dynamic Range | 95 dB |
| D to A Converter | 64 x Oversampling Δ Σ |
| Digital Filter | 8 x Oversampling |
| TOSLINK Inputs | 4 + 1 (Monitor) |
| Coaxial Inputs | 4 + 1 (Monitor) |
| Coaxial Input Impedance | 75 Ohms |
| TOSLINK Output | -17 dB @ 660 NM (IEC) |
| Coaxial Output | 0.5 Volt P.P. @ 75 ohms |
| Audio Output | 2.0 volts |
| Output Impedance | 100 ohms |
| Power Consumption | 15 watts |
| Power Requirements (AC) | 120 volts 50/60 Hz or |
| 220-230-240 volts 50/60 Hz | |
| Weight | 6.3 Kg / 13.86 Lbs. |
| Dimensions | 440 mm x 72 mm x 316 mm (WxHxD) |
| 17-3/8" x 2-7/8" x 12-7/16" (WxHxD) |
